Maintaining Consistent pH and ORP Levels: A Guide to Controllers
Within diverse water treatment applications, it's paramount to garner consistent pH and ORP levels. These parameters heavily influence the efficacy of your system, impacting such as disinfection, chemical reactions, and overall water quality. To realize this stability, controllers are indispensable. These sophisticated devices monitor the pH and ORP values in real time, continuously adjusting chemical inputs to keep levels within your specified range.
There are numerous types of controllers available, each with unique features and capabilities. Identifying the right controller for your needs factors on factors like system size. Some common options include standalone controllers, PLC-based systems, and even integrated solutions with SCADA features.

pH/ORP Monitor Applications in Various Industries
pH and Oxidation-Reduction Potential (ORP) are critical parameters controlling across a wide range of industrial sectors. Advanced pH/ORP controllers play a crucial role in maintaining these parameters within precise ranges. These controllers maintain optimal process for various applications, thereby optimizing product quality and operational efficiency.
In the food and beverage industry, pH/ORP controllers are vital for manufacturing safe and appealing products. They help control acidity levels in beverages like wine, minimize spoilage, and guarantee consistent product quality.
Similarly, in the chemical industry, pH/ORP controllers are critical for synthesizing chemicals, regulating reactions, and enhancing process efficiency.
Agricultural applications also benefit from pH/ORP controllers. They are used to control soil pH, which is essential for plant growth and nutrient uptake.
The water treatment industry relies heavily on pH/ORP controllers for treating water, neutralizing contaminants, and maintaining safe drinking more info water standards.
